We are working with a highly successful retail group who are looking for an Estates and Asset Manager to join their team. This position is all about control, clarity, and delivery. The Estates and Asset Manager will build a complete understanding of the portfolio, implement a practical management framework, and take the lead on improving, rationalising, and disposing of assets where appropriate.

Key Responsibilities

  • Portfolio Oversight & Structure
    • Develop a clear and accurate picture of the entire estate
    • Map properties, ownership structures, and key asset data
    • Establish and maintain a simple, effective management system
    • Ensure all information is organised, accessible, and up to date
    • Provide practical recommendations on asset strategy (hold, improve, or dispose)
  • Disposals & Portfolio Optimisation
    • Identify underperforming or non-core assets
    • Prepare properties for sale, resolving issues where needed
    • Manage the disposal process end-to-end alongside external agents
    • Maintain pace and accountability through to completion
  • Estate Improvement & “Clean-Up”
    • Review the portfolio for risks, gaps, and inefficiencies
    • Address legacy challenges across condition, compliance, tenancy, and presentation
    • Bring assets up to a standard suitable for long-term hold or sale
  • Financial & Strategic Input
    • Build a clear understanding of asset performance, costs, and value
    • Support decision-making with concise, practical analysis
    • Work closely with the Finance Director to align property strategy with wider financial goals

About You

You’re someone who combines practical delivery with commercial awareness. You’re comfortable working independently, confident dealing with senior stakeholders, and motivated by making things happen. You’ll likely bring:

  • Proven experience in estates, property, or asset management
  • A track record of managing disposals and portfolio rationalisation
  • Strong organisational skills and the ability to structure complex information
  • Confidence using tools like Excel to track and manage data
  • A hands-on, solutions-focused approach
  • The ability to work directly and effectively with senior decision-makers
